This engine (the legendary AMC 150) is known for being unkillable, but in a midsize truck chassis, it often feels underpowered. A major culprit is the stock cast exhaust manifold. Not only is the factory design restrictive, creating backpressure that robs you of torque, but it is also notorious for cracking over time, leading to exhaust leaks, ticking noises, and failed inspections.\u003c\/p\u003e\n\n\u003cp\u003eThis 4-1 racing-style header is the solution to waking up your Dakota. Unlike the stock \"log\" style manifold that creates turbulence as exhaust pulses fight each other, this header features four individual primary tubes that merge smoothly into a 2-inch collector. This design improves exhaust scavenging, pulling spent gases out of the cylinder more efficiently. The result? Your engine breathes easier, allowing it to pull in a fresh fuel-air charge faster.
